Welcome to PTLC_Online.  The purpose of this site is to maintain contacts between phoneticians around the world who are interested in the teaching and learning of phonetics in all its guises.  The Phonetics Teaching and Learning Conference has been running now since 1999 and it is clear that there is sufficient interest to warrant the establishment of an online community to provide a way of exchanging news and ideas between the biennial meetings of the conference.
